Job Summary:

Provides sign language interpreting and transliterating services for classes, labs, college activities, and campus interactions to ensure equal communication access for Deaf/Hard of Hearing individuals. Maintains availability schedule and supports faculty and staff with related resources.

Required Qualifications:

Essential Duties & Responsibilities

  • Provide interpreting /transliterating services and maintain a regular schedule of interpreting/transliterating services for Deaf/Hard of Hearing faculty and staff at Collin College.
  • Accept regular or substitute interpreting assignments for Deaf/Hard of Hearing faculty and staff as necessary.
  • Assist Deaf/Hard of Hearing Coordinator with scheduling and dispatching interpreter assignments.
  • Provide supplemental instruction and oversight of student interns.
  • Assist in creating an atmosphere of cordiality and service for the ASL/ITP program through communicating effectively in person, by email, and in online/virtual platforms.
  • Assist with Deaf/Hard of Hearing-related outreach activities and, when possible, with Academic Affairs activities.
  • Provide support and information to ACCESS Center for students requesting services and accommodations.
  • Attend and participate in interpreter-related conferences, meetings, in-service training, and workshops as needed.
  • Provide basic coverage when needed and perform other duties as assigned.

Requirements

Current Texas Department of Assistive and Rehabilitative Services (DARS), Deaf and Hard of Hearing Services (DHHS), Board for Evaluation of Interpreters (BEI) certification, or current national equivalent certification.


Licenses & Certifications

Part-time interpreter salary grade/hourly rate is determined based on certification level:

INTERPRETER I (Salary Grade 212HR) $32.00
BEI Basic certification or equivalent
Equivalent certifications: BEI Level I, NIC


INTERPRETER II (Salary Grade 213HR) $33.50
BEI Level II certification or equivalent
Equivalent certifications: CI, CT, IC, IT


INTERPRETER III (Salary Grade 214HR) $38.50
BEI Advanced certification or equivalent
Equivalent certifications: BEi Level III, NIC Advanced, CSC, IC/TC, CI/CT, RSC, CDI


INTERPRETER IV (Salary Grade 215HR) $43.25
BEI Level IV certification or equivalent
Equivalent certifications: MCSC, SCL


INTERPRETER V (Salary Grade 216HR) $46.00
BEI Master certification or equivalent
Equivalent certifications: BEi Level V, NIC Master

NOTE: Part-time Interpreters will receive a 10% pay differential for nights after 5 p.m. and weekends.
